Well Black Friday made me do something I really couldn't afford to do but did anyway.
Vision Electronics had the Technics AZ70 on sale for $199 and I decided to jump on them. I had to then cancel my Status Between Pro order as I just could not afford both. Instant gratification wins... lol
But having spent some time with these I am pretty damned impressed. The ANC is as good as I have heard in an IEM and maybe as good as my 1000XM3 over ears.
Sonically speaking they sound sublime. Very balanced and detailed with the ability to go deep in the bass without sounding overblown, mids are nice and detailed and treble also sounded sparkly without being harsh, very nice sound stage too.
I own the original MTW and I like these more sonically speaking. Will do some AB comparisons to some of my other TW. At $200 CAD these sound very good.

Another pair of inexpensive tws earbuds. Coopidea beans air. $54.90 Singapore dollars.
Full controls are available, including playback/pause, skip forward/backward tracks, volume up/down and even manual power on/off. Either side of the earbuds can be used while the other one is in the case. The left and right channels are downmixed into mono when only either one of the buds is in use. The case is USB-C and is very small and can be charged with quickcharge power adapters (so a real USB-C standard). The earbuds are small and comfortable too, it's shape is reminiscent of the once popular UFO tws earbuds.
Sounds consumer friendly, hard hitting bass, a tad grainy highs and mids are ok, overall relaxed sound.
edit: so I took a closer look at the box containing the tips and found that there are actually 3 sizes of bass tips and 3 sizes of balanced tips. The bass tips have a smaller opening and a more conical shape, while the balanced tips has a wider bore and a more tubular shape. Putting the balanced tips on, the sound becomes more balanced, the big bass is replaced with tight bass and the mids and mid highs open up and take centre stage.
Impressive features and outstanding value.
